Abstract

A protein kinase that is dependent on cAMP was found to be present in significant amounts in rat and bovine pineal glands. This enzyme system was isolated from bovine pineal glands and shown to consist of two proteins, a kinase and a cAMP-binding protein. The kinase primarily phosphorylates histones and may function in the control of the diurnal variation of the enzymes in the melatonin biosynthetic pathway.
